Baily Name Meaning

English: variant of Bailey .

Source: Dictionary of American Family Names 2nd edition, 2022

Where is the Baily family from?

You can see how Baily families moved over time by selecting different census years. The Baily family name was found in the USA, the UK, Canada, and Scotland between 1840 and 1920. The most Baily families were found in USA in 1880. In 1891 there were 356 Baily families living in London. This was about 19% of all the recorded Baily's in United Kingdom. London had the highest population of Baily families in 1891.

What did your Baily ancestors do for a living?

In 1939, Farmer and Unpaid Domestic Duties were the top reported jobs for men and women in the United Kingdom named Baily. 10% of Baily men worked as a Farmer and 63% of Baily women worked as an Unpaid Domestic Duties.
